There can be different types of Riverside California Partnership Agreements between Inventor and Promoter, each catering to specific goals and circumstances. Some common types include: 1. Equity-based Partnership Agreements: This agreement entails the sharing of ownership and profits between the inventor and promoter. It defines the percentage of equity each party holds and the distribution of profits. 2. Royalty-based Partnership Agreements: In this type of agreement, the inventor receives royalties based on the sales of the promoted invention. The promoter helps market and sell the invention, and both parties agree upon a mutually agreed royalty rate. 3. Service-based Partnership Agreements: This agreement focuses on the services provided by the promoter to the inventor. It outlines the specific tasks and responsibilities of the promoter, such as marketing, contract negotiations, or seeking funding, while the inventor retains ownership of the invention. 4. Licensing Partnership Agreements: This agreement grants the promoter the right to license and market the invention on behalf of the inventor. The promoter negotiates licensing deals and collects royalties, while the inventor maintains ownership and rights over the invention. 5. Joint Venture Partnership Agreements: This agreement establishes a separate legal entity where the inventor and promoter pool their resources, share profits, and jointly manage the invention. Both parties have an equal say in decision-making and bear the benefits and risks together. Regardless of the type, a Riverside California Partnership Agreement between Inventor and Promoter typically includes crucial provisions such as the purpose of the partnership, term and termination conditions, responsibilities and contributions of each party, intellectual property rights, dispute resolution mechanisms, and confidentiality obligations.
